I picked Bill up about 75 miles north of my hometown, Dillsburg, PA, on my way home from RIT yesterday evening. He started his cross country, 48 state, walking journey in Athens, Ohio after leaving his apartment in Michigan. He made his way to Maine and is headed south. Bill is walking the walk, changing the world, one life at a time. His message is simple, and it comes straight from the Gospel. It was something I was blessed to hear with the chaos in my life right now, and he’s been through far more than I have. I helped him start a blog today, http://plainbill.tumblr.com where he will hopefully be able to post stories from his travels as they continue. He’s spending a second night and going to church with us tomorrow before continuing to West Virginia.
